Appliance Service Technician (Seattle, WA)
** Up to $1500 Sign On Bonus**

At GE Appliances, a Haier company, we come together to make “good things, for life.” As the fastest‑growing appliance company in the U.S., we’re powered by creators, thinkers and makers who believe that anything is possible and that there’s always a better way. We believe in the power of our people and in giving them the freedom to explore, discover and build good things, together.

As an Appliance Care Expert, you’ll combine hands‑on repair skills with the power to deliver smart, lasting solutions. From repairing major household appliances to confidently recommending service plans and accessories, your role is equal parts technician, educator, and representative of a brand customers trust. If you love solving problems, helping people, and building a career with purpose we want to hear from you.

Benefits
  • Annual wage increases and uncapped incentive opportunities
  • Service van provided
  • Laptop computer and smartphone
  • Uniforms, work boots, and specialized tools
  • Medical, dental, vision, and life insurance on DAY ONE
  • 401K and tuition reimbursement
  • Paid vacation and paid holidays
  • Career growth opportunities and continuous technical training

Competitive hourly rates: $24 – $37+ base, depending on experience, certifications, and location.

Responsibilities
  • Diagnosing and completing in‑home repairs on GE Appliances’ major appliances
  • Using sound judgment to recommend repair versus replacement based on cost‑effectiveness and customer needs, prioritizing repairs whenever practical
  • Promoting and selling service contracts, water filters, and related products/appliances as appropriate, always focusing on value‑driven solutions and the best customer experience
  • Operating an assigned Bodewell service van to customer locations
  • Accurately documenting repairs, routes, and work activities
  • Participating in training sessions, meetings, and events to maintain industry expertise
  • Managing inventory and maintenance of your service vehicle
  • Delivering high‑quality service and maintaining strong customer satisfaction
  • Following all safety protocols to protect yourself and others
Minimum Qualifications
  • HS diploma or general education degree (GED)
  • 1+ years of experience with appliance repair, electrical, mechanical, HVAC, or property maintenance
  • Ability to diagnose and repair major appliances
  • Excellent customer service and communication skills with a responsive, professional approach
  • Basic computer aptitude, including pro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Outlook, Teams)
  • Ability to work a flexible schedule with some Saturdays as needed
  • Valid state driver’s license and successful completion of background check, physical, and drug screen
  • Must have or be willing to obtain CFC certification within 6 months
  • Wear uniform and maintain standards of personal grooming and appearance consistent with GE Appliance values
  • Self‑directed and solid team player
  • Ability to deescalate situations and rebuild customer confidence in our products
  • Ability to perform the essential functions of the position, with or without accommodation, including:
  • Step up, into, and out of a van and sit for extended periods of time
  • Handle/work with parts/equipment that may be hot, cold, and/or wet
  • Use powered hand tools and occasional vibratory tools/equipment
  • Handle and lift parts or materials of at least 77 lbs lifting/carrying and 70 lbs pushing/pulling
Preferred Qualifications
  • 6+ months of experience with refrigeration repair
  • Experience using Salesforce or similar customer relationship management (CRM) systems
  • CFC certified
  • Certification in appliance repair or associate’s degree preferred
  • Read and interpret wiring diagrams, schematics and other service information
